### Step 4: Fix rounding in currency conversion

During the Ledgerline migration, convert all stored amounts to minor units before applying exchange rates. Legacy Tallyfox records used floating-point intermediates, which caused half-cent drift on multi-hop conversions. Use banker's rounding at the final step only, never per-hop. Before running the backfill script, confirm your worker matches the conversion settings below.

config for bahop-baduf:
[kasion]
team = lamath
access_code = ac_d807e5
host = kasion.paliqcloud.corp
port = 4000
owner = julix.tamvan
peer = frair.qorvelsoft.local

If clients of the Marrowfield public API report missing records, check whether they are paginating with page numbers instead of cursors. Page-number pagination was deprecated in v3 because inserts between requests shift results. The cursor in each response's next field is opaque and expires after 15 minutes; an expired cursor returns a 410, not a 404. Maintainers can reproduce by fetching page one, waiting 20 minutes, then following the stale cursor. For manual testing against staging, authenticate with the bearer token below.

session JWT of yaguf-tahop = eyJhbGciOiJIUzI1NiIsInR5cCI6IkpXVCJ9.eyJzdWIiOiIIvtUmFqQ_4In0.rjsW2NuF59R8

**Leadership Review Briefing – Sale of Business Unit**

For sales leads: the Marrowgate Tooling division will be sold to Castellan Industries, pending diligence. Customer contracts transfer intact; no changes to current-quarter targets. Cross-selling involving Marrowgate products should pause once the announcement goes out. Questions route through Dana Ferris. A confidential note on forward plans is recorded below.

confidential, tawip-kagap: Gross margin on Quenath came in at 20 percent against a plan of 20 percent. Only 5 of the 100 pilot accounts renewed Quenath, so a churn review is set for January 1.